How to get a therapy dog visit on the Sunshine Coast: Just Ask Angie
The St. John Ambulance Therapy Dog Program is actively looking for people who’d like visits from the program's volunteer dogs (and their human handlers) who visit people who are feeling lonely, dealing with illness, looking for more support, or who just need a little boost of love and companionship.
